Unleashing the Power of Google Search: Everything You Need to Know About the Search API

Profile picture of Tuan Nguyen
Tuan Nguyen
Cover Image for Unleashing the Power of Google Search: Everything You Need to Know About the Search API

Welcome to the world of Google Search APIs, where the magic of search data comes alive through the power of programming interfaces. APIs, short for Application Programming Interfaces, serve as the bridge between different software applications, allowing them to communicate and interact with each other seamlessly. In this blog post, we will delve into the fascinating realm of Google Search APIs and explore how they can transform the way we access and utilize search data for various purposes.

What is a Google Search API?

If you're wondering what exactly a Google Search API is, you're in the right place. A Google Search API is a tool provided by Google that enables developers to programmatically interact with Google Search data. This means that developers can make custom search queries, retrieve search results, and analyze search data in real-time, all through the use of API calls.

Benefits of using Google Search API

Using a Google Search API comes with a plethora of benefits that can enhance the way we leverage search data. One of the key advantages is the ability to access real-time search data, allowing developers to stay up-to-date with the latest search trends and information. Additionally, the flexibility of customizing search queries through the API opens up endless possibilities for tailoring search results to specific needs and preferences. Furthermore, integrating Google Search API with other applications and platforms enables seamless data sharing and collaboration across different software environments.

How to use Google Search API

Curious about how to get started with Google Search API? The process is simpler than you might think. To begin, developers need to obtain access to the Google Search API, which involves registering for an API key and setting up the necessary authentication credentials. Once access is granted, developers can start making search queries through API calls, specifying search parameters such as keywords, language, and search filters. By following a step-by-step guide and exploring various query options, developers can unlock the full potential of the Google Search API and harness the power of search data for their projects.

Best practices for utilizing Google Search API

When it comes to using Google Search API, following best practices is key to maximizing the effectiveness of search queries and ensuring a smooth API integration experience. It's important to adhere to guidelines for proper API usage, such as rate limits and query restrictions, to avoid potential issues or disruptions. Additionally, optimizing search queries for better results, refining search parameters, and considering security implications when dealing with sensitive search data are all crucial aspects to consider when utilizing the Google Search API.

Alternatives to Google Search API

While Google Search API offers a comprehensive solution for accessing search data, there are also alternatives available in the market that cater to different needs and preferences. It's important to compare various search APIs based on factors such as data coverage, pricing, and feature set to find the best fit for specific requirements. Whether it's exploring other search APIs offered by different providers or considering the unique offerings of niche search data solutions, developers have a range of options to choose from when it comes to accessing and utilizing search data.

In conclusion, the world of Google Search APIs presents a wealth of opportunities for developers to tap into the vast treasure trove of search data available through Google Search. By understanding the fundamentals of Google Search API, exploring best practices for API usage, and considering alternative search API options, developers can unleash the full potential of search data and unlock new possibilities for their projects and applications.